Is Cirque du Soleil a non profit?
Cirque Du Soleil Foundation USA I Inc. is a 501(c)(3) organization, with an IRS ruling year of 2004, and donations are tax-deductible.
Why is Cirque du Soleil closing?
Cirque shut down its shows in Las Vegas and across the world on March 14. The company announced in June it is filing for bankruptcy. “From the very beginning of the new coronavirus outbreak, (Cirque du Soleil) took rigorous measures to protect its work teams and the public,” a statement said at the time.

Article first time published onWhat did Cirque du Soleil eliminate?
Cirque du Soleil eliminated several aspects of the traditional circus (such as animal shows) entirely and lowered the role of some others (fun and humour) considerably while making stress on the unique venue and introducing themes, artistic music and dance.

What happened Cirque?
The once high-flying Cirque, which grew from a troupe of street performers in the 1980s to a company with global reach, has slashed about 95% of its workforce and suspended shows due to the pandemic. It had filed for bankruptcy protection in June and reached a new purchase agreement with secured lenders shortly after.

Did Guy Laliberte go to space?
EDMONTON — In an “unusual and exotic” court case, Canada’s Federal Court ruled that Cirque de Soleil founder Guy Laliberté — Canada’s first space tourist — won’t be able to recover the tens of millions of dollars he spent on his 12-day trip to the International Space Station.

How does Cirque du Soleil create superior profits?
By breaking the market boundaries of theater and circus, Cirque du Soleil gained a new understanding not only of circus customers but also of circus noncustomers: adult theater customers. Cirque du Soleil created a new market space in the entertainment sector, generating strong, profitable growth as a result.

How many employees does Cirque du Soleil have?
From a group of 20 street performers at its beginnings in 1984, Cirque du Soleil is a major Québec-based organization providing high-quality artistic entertainment. The company has close to 4,000 employees, including 1,300 artists from more than 50 different countries.
